In this episode, Haley Janicek from the Kit team joins me for our new Q&A format to explore building community, creating content, and growing your business in the creator economy.First, we explore the power of in-person connections through our experiences with Kit Studios and Craft + Commerce, discussing how community accelerates growth. As the CEO of Kit, Nathan Barry has a front row seat to what’s working in the most successful creator businesses. On The Nathan Barry Show, he interviews top creators and dives into the inner workings of their businesses in his live coaching sessions. You get unique insight into how creator businesses work and what you can do to increase results in your own business. One of the things Nathan is passionate about is helping you create leverage. Creator Flywheels let you create many copies of yourself so you don’t get bogged down with the little things in your business. Flywheels will help you reach a place where you can focus on revenue instead of busywork. Tune in weekly for new episodes with ideas and tips for growing your business. You’ll hear discussions around building an audience, earning a living as a creator, and Nathan’s insights on scaling a software company to $100M.
